How to fill out certificate of dissolution and

How to fill out Certificate of Dissolution and Transfer of Property Ecclesiastical Society
01
Obtain the Certificate of Dissolution form from the appropriate ecclesiastical authority.
02
Fill out the name of the ecclesiastical society and the date of dissolution at the top of the form.
03
Provide all necessary details about the society, including its registered address and the names of current officers.
04
Indicate the reason for dissolution in the designated section.
05
List all properties owned by the ecclesiastical society that are to be transferred.
06
Include the names of the individuals or organizations receiving the properties after dissolution.
07
Sign and date the form, ensuring all information is accurate and complete.
08
Submit the completed form to the relevant ecclesiastical authority or registrar.

What is Certificate of Dissolution and Transfer of Property Ecclesiastical Society?
The Certificate of Dissolution and Transfer of Property Ecclesiastical Society is a legal document that formalizes the dissolution of an ecclesiastical society and transfers any remaining property and assets to designated parties as per the society's governing documents or applicable laws.
Who is required to file Certificate of Dissolution and Transfer of Property Ecclesiastical Society?
The governing body or authorized representatives of the ecclesiastical society that is being dissolved are required to file the Certificate of Dissolution and Transfer of Property.
How to fill out Certificate of Dissolution and Transfer of Property Ecclesiastical Society?
To fill out the Certificate of Dissolution and Transfer of Property, the authorized representative should provide details such as the name of the society, the date of dissolution, the reason for dissolution, a summary of the property to be transferred, and the names of the individuals or entities receiving the property.
What is the purpose of Certificate of Dissolution and Transfer of Property Ecclesiastical Society?
The purpose of the Certificate of Dissolution and Transfer of Property is to legally document the closure of the ecclesiastical society and ensure that all assets are properly distributed according to legal and organizational requirements.
What information must be reported on Certificate of Dissolution and Transfer of Property Ecclesiastical Society?
The Certificate must report information including the name of the ecclesiastical society, the date of dissolution, a description of assets to be transferred, names and addresses of recipients, and signatures of the authorized representatives.
